#6dfdfe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6dfdfe is composed of 42.7% red, 99.2%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.1% cyan, 0.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 180.4 degrees, a saturation of 98.6% and a lightness of 71.2%. #6dfdfe color hex could be obtained by blending #daffff with #00fbfd. Closest websafe color is: #66ffff.

Shades and Tints of #6dfdfe

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000a0a is the darkest color, while #f5ff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#6dfdfe

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b1baba is the less saturated color, while #6dfdfe is the most saturated one.
